Rhubarb is a hardy perennial grown for its tart, edible leaf stalks (petioles), which are harvested in spring and early summer. Its large, deeply veined leaves and tall flower spikes make it an ornamental addition to the garden, while its vigorous growth and long lifespan (10+ years) make it valuable in permaculture systems.
